Real-World AI Side Hustles
AI side hustles succeed when tools are used strategically. The key is automation stacking: combining AI for research, creation, and distribution to maximize efficiency. some examples of AI side hustles include;
Content Creation and Blogging
Blogging today is less about writing manually and more about scaling efficiently.
How it works: Use AI to analyze content gaps, generate SEO-optimized outlines, and draft initial posts. Then add personal insights, custom data, and human-verified edits.
Why it’s profitable: High-traffic niche blogs monetize through affiliate programs, display ads, or sponsored content.
AI-Powered Freelance Services
Freelancing now rewards speed and accuracy, not just effort.
How it works: Offer services like copywriting, translation, or brand design. AI handles the first 80% of the work quickly, leaving you to refine and customize.
Why it’s profitable: Charging by project instead of hours multiplies effective hourly rates.
Newsletter and Content Subscriptions
Audiences pay for curation and personality amid AI noise.
How it works: Use AI to scan sources and summarize insights for a niche audience. Platforms like Beehiiv or Substack handle distribution.
Why it’s profitable: Paid subscriptions and affiliate promotions provide recurring revenue.
Digital Product Creation
AI enables creators to produce sellable assets at scale.
How it works: Generate social media templates, e-learning materials, or AI prompt kits using generative AI.
Why it’s profitable: Digital products sell repeatedly with zero inventory costs.
AI-Assisted Tutoring and Education
AI simplifies personalized learning materials.
How it works: Create study guides, practice exams, or flashcards with AI, and deliver coaching sessions alongside.
Why it’s profitable: AI handles preparation while live teaching focuses on value creation.
Social Media Management and Short-Form Video
Short-form video is in high demand, and AI makes editing accessible.
How it works: Turn long-form content into multiple short videos using AI tools. Add captions, avatars, or voiceovers to scale production.
Why it’s profitable: One person can manage multiple clients efficiently.
Success in AI side hustles isn’t about a single tool, it’s about linking AI tools for research, creation, and distribution. Side hustlers who combine strategy, consistency, and AI efficiency can scale faster and earn more.
The 30% Rule: Strategic AI Leverage and Pitfalls to Avoid
The 30% Rule helps you use AI strategically: let it handle roughly 30% of tasks: the repetitive, low-effort work, while you retain control of the remaining 70%, which drives value, strategy, and originality.
| AI Handles (30%) | You Handle (70%) |
|---|---|
| First drafts & outlines | Final polish & brand voice |
| Formatting & data organization | Strategic decisions & overall “vibe” |
| Repetitive social media captions | Community engagement & networking |
| Basic research & summarization | Fact-checking & nuanced analysis |
Common Mistakes in an AI Side Hustle
-
The “Indistinguishability” Trap – Default AI prompts produce generic content. Fix: Customize AI with personal instructions or proprietary data.
-
Skipping Market Validation – AI can generate products fast, but demand isn’t guaranteed. Fix: Apply the 15-Second Rule: if you can’t explain the human value in 15 seconds without saying “AI,” it isn’t validated.
-
Neglecting Quality Control (Hallucinations) – Unverified AI outputs can harm credibility. Fix: Treat AI as a junior intern; audit every output.
-
Fragmented Workflows – Using disconnected AI tools wastes time. Fix: Build AI stacks using tools like Zapier or n8n to automate your workflow.
AI multiplies productivity, but your insights, strategy, and voice make a side hustle original and profitable. Follow the 30% Rule to keep AI a tool, not a crutch.
